<p>The Koha community is proud to announce the release of 3.12.13.
This is a maintenance release and contains many bugfixes and
enhancements.</p>
<p>As always you can download the release from:</p>
<p>http://download.koha-community.org</p>
<p>This is my first release as the 3.12.x release maintainer.
Thank you very much to everyone involved in this release.</p>
RELEASE NOTES FOR KOHA 3.12.13
23 Jun 2014
========================================================================
Koha is the first free and open source software library automation package
(ILS). Development is sponsored by libraries of varying types and sizes,
volunteers, and support companies from around the world.
The website for the Koha project is
Home
Koha 3.12.13 can be downloaded from:
http://download.koha-community.org/koha-3.12.13.tar.gz
Installation instructions can be found at:
http://wiki.koha-community.org/wiki/Installation_Documentation
OR in the INSTALL files that come in the tarball
Koha 3.12.13 is a bugfix/maintenance release.
It includes 8 enhancements and 51 bugfixes.
Enhancements in 3.12.13
======================
Acquisitions
----------
10789 Excessive and often incorrect use of finish in C4::Acquisitions
11459 [Signed-Off] OrderPdfFormat pref description could be more verbose
Architecture, internals, and plumbing
----------
11730 C4::Charset call C4::Context without use it
11957 Sample_only_param_tables.sql is not usable
Hold requests
----------
11138 Auto-unsuspend holds not in default cronjobs
Staff Client
----------
11772 Show warning on About page:System information if no active currency is defined
Templates
----------
11272 Copy submit button on inventory
Tools
----------
11785 Use validation plugin when uploading local cover images
Critical bugs fixed in 3.12.13
======================
Acquisitions
----------
11675 major Budget amount is not checked if a parent exist
Architecture, internals, and plumbing
----------
11493 critical Batch Item Modification not handling unicode characters
10611 major C4::Context->dbh checks if the DB is still running
11779 major Unexpected change in logged in branch when changing overdue notice triggers
I18N/L10N
----------
11290 major Members-home.pl displays badly if using non english templates and have a utf8 char in categorycode description
Patrons
----------
11352 critical Batch Patron Deletion/Anonmyzation deletes more than warning states it will delete
Other bugs fixed in 3.12.13
======================
Acquisitions
----------
11644 normal Cannot update fund if total is equal to amount unallocated
11471 minor Basket groups display 0 0
11845 minor Set overlay and import status translatable in addorderiso2709.tt
11939 minor Sample of currencies with a working active value
Architecture, internals, and plumbing
----------
11687 normal Statecollection.pl is unused
11757 minor Dependency on POE is not longer necessary
11799 trivial Housekeeping: Remove _biblionumber_sth from VirtualShelves.pm
11803 trivial Consistent use of $dbh in _koha_modify_item
Cataloging
----------
9114 minor Exported MARC frameworks encoding should be UTF-8
Circulation
----------
11756 normal Hold ratios report sorting incorrectly
Hold requests
----------
11531 normal Cannot add new libraries to the transport cost if previously used.
I18N/L10N
----------
11731 normal Typo "tranports" in installation
11363 minor Label printer profile units are not translatable
11366 minor Acq basket group "No group" untranslatable
11973 minor Fix Armenian language description
Installation and upgrade (command-line installer)
----------
10580 normal Remove NoZebra reference from Makefile.pl
10729 normal Support phrases-icu.xml in install and upgrade
Lists
----------
10714 minor Redirect to list contents view upon save after initiating edit from list contents view
MARC Authority data support
----------
10691 normal 5xx not properly linked by authid in authority search result list
MARC Bibliographic data support
----------
11695 normal Typo: "Tree-character alphabetic code"
11762 normal Sequence of MARC21 245 subfields different on XSLT result list and detail page
Notices
----------
8168 minor Ersatz CSV header in attachment of overdue notices sent to administrator
OPAC
----------
11647 normal Subscribe to email notification for serials needs user login
11809 normal OPAC patron details form shouldn't show 'Clear date' if field is required
11476 minor Opac self registration title pull down offers 2 empty options
11522 minor Self registration formatting
11329 trivial Check for marc record in opac-showmarc
Patrons
----------
11707 normal Additional attributes broken for category code with space
Reports
----------
11704 normal Wrong headers in {opac|intranet}/svc/report
11833 normal Filtering on saved report subgroup doesn't work
10777 minor Runreport.pl allows for sending html reports via email, but mimetype is wrong
Searching
----------
11796 normal Results with 6 facets have missing facet
Self checkout
----------
11773 normal Crash 'undefined value as a HASH' in sco-main.pl
Serials
----------
10837 normal Exporting serial claims does not work if no notice defined
System Administration
----------
11513 minor Warnings in Patron categories
Templates
----------
10751 normal Title should be mandatory for creating suggestions in staff
11819 normal Don't show catalog edit menu if user has no edit permissions
11821 normal Staff client catalog: delete menu items greyed out without explanation
11877 normal Eliminate use of deprecated jQuery .live() method
11832 minor JavaScript error on staff client place hold screen if record has no items
11554 trivial Capitalization fix in patron account on fines tab
11608 trivial Don't need the word 'library' on funds
11918 trivial Typo on authorized value page
11935 trivial Capitalization: OPAC prog theme, checkouts tab
Test Suite
----------
11934 trivial Replace given by if-else in Circulation_issuingrules.t
System requirements
======================
Important notes:
* Perl 5.10 is required
* Zebra is required
Documentation
======================
The Koha manual is maintained in DocBook.The home page for Koha
documentation is
Documentation
As of the date of these release notes, only the English version of the
Koha manual is available:
http://manual.koha-community.org/3.12/en/
The Git repository for the Koha manual can be found at
http://git.koha-community.org/gitweb/?p=kohadocs.git;a=summary
Translations
======================
Complete or near-complete translations of the OPAC and staff
interface are available in this release for the following languages:
* English (USA)
* Arabic (88%)
* Armenian (99%)
* Chinese (China) (99%)
* Chinese (Taiwan) (99%)
* Czech (99%)
* Danish (99%)
* English (New Zealand) (91%)
* French (99%)
* French (Canada) (97%)
* German (100%)
* German (Switzerland) (99%)
* Greek (54%)
* Italian (100%)
* Kurdish (77%)
* Norwegian Bokmål (63%)
* Polish (99%)
* Portuguese (100%)
* Portuguese (Brazil) (91%)
* Slovak (99%)
* Spanish (100%)
* Swedish (96%)
* Turkish (99%)
Partial translations are available for various other languages.
The Koha team welcomes additional translations; please see
http://wiki.koha-community.org/wiki/Translating_Koha
for information about translating Koha, and join the koha-translate
list to volunteer:
http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-translate
The most up-to-date translations can be found at:
http://translate.koha-community.org/
Release Team
======================
The release team for Koha 3.12.13 is
Release Manager: Jared Camins-Esakov <jcamins@cpbibliography.com>
Documentation Manager: Nicole C Engard <nengard@gmail.com>
Installation Documentation Manager: Mason James <mtj@kohaaloha.com>
Translation Manager: Ruth Bavousett <druthb@bywatersolutions.com>
QA Manager: Katrin Fischer <Katrin.Fischer@bsz-bw.de>
QA Team: Marcel de Rooy <M.de.Rooy@rijksmuseum.nl>,
Elliott Davis <elliott@bywatersolutions.com>,
Jonathan Druart <jonathan.druart@biblibre.com>,
Mason James <mtj@kohaaloha.com>
Paul Poulain <paul.poulain@biblibre.com>
Bug Wranglers: Magnus Enger <magnus@enger.priv.no>,
Chris Hall
Mirko Tietgen
Marc Veron
Packaging Manager: Robin Sheat <robin@catalyst.net.nz>
Live CD Manager: Vimal Kumar V.
Release Maintainer (3.6.x): Liz Rea <lrea@catalyst.net.nz>
Release Maintainer (3.8.x): Chris Cormack <chrisc@catalyst.net.nz>
Release Maintainer (3.10.x): Chris Cormack <chrisc@catalyst.net.nz>
Credits
======================
We thank the following libraries who are known to have sponsored
new features in Koha 3.12.13:
* Hochschule für Gesundheit (hsg), Germany
* Universidad Nacional de Cordoba
We thank the following individuals who contributed patches to Koha 3.12.13.
* 1 Jacek Ablewicz
* 1 Roman Amor
* 5 Tomas Cohen Arazi
* 1 Daniel Barker
* 1 Colin Campbell
* 10 Galen Charlton
* 2 Chris Cormack
* 1 Stéphane Delaune
* 10 Jonathan Druart
* 3 Nicole Engard
* 5 Kyle M Hall
* 1 Bernardo Gonzalez Kriegel
* 1 Nicolas Legrand
* 13 Owen Leonard
* 2 Jesse Maseto
* 1 Holger Meißner
* 2 Sophie Meynieux
* 1 Francesca Moore
* 1 Nicholas van Oudtshoorn
* 2 Liz Rea
* 5 Marcel de Rooy
* 1 A. Sassmannshausen
* 3 Fridolin Somers
* 1 Zeno Tajoli
* 1 Mark Tompsett
* 2 Marc Véron
We thank the following companies who contributed patches to Koha 3.12.13
* 13 ACPL
* 1 BSZ BW
* 16 BibLibre
* 1 BigBallOfWax
* 10 ByWater-Solutions
* 3 Catalyst
* 10 Equinox
* 2 PTFS-Europe
* 5 Rijksmuseum
* 1 biblos.pk.edu.pl
* 1 bulac.fr
* 1 cineca.it
* 11 unidentified
* 2 veron.ch
We also especially thank the following individuals who tested patches
for Koha 3.12.13.
* 1 Aleisha
* 1 Tomas Cohen Arazi
* 1 Nathalie CHATILLON
* 2 Jared Camins-Esakov
* 69 Galen Charlton
* 20 Chris Cormack
* 30 Jonathan Druart
* 2 Magnus Enger
* 2 Aurelie Fichot
* 29 Katrin Fischer
* 80 Kyle M Hall
* 5 Bernardo Gonzalez Kriegel
* 5 Owen Leonard
* 1 Sean McGarvey
* 1 Holger Meissner
* 1 Holger Meißner
* 1 Paul Poulain
* 2 Martin Renvoize
* 7 Marcel de Rooy
* 1 Paola Rossi
* 65 Fridolin Somers
* 9 Mark Tompsett
* 9 Marc Véron
* 1 Jesse Weaver
* 2 remy juliette
* 2 wajasu
We regret any omissions. If a contributor has been inadvertently missed,
please send a patch against these release notes to
koha-patches@lists.koha-community.org.
Revision control notes
======================
The Koha project uses Git for version control. The current development
version of Koha can be retrieved by checking out the master branch of
git://git.koha-community.org/koha.git
The branch for this version of Koha and future bugfixes in this release line is (no branch).
The last Koha release was 3.16.0, which was released on June 22, 2014.
Bugs and feature requests
======================
Bug reports and feature requests can be filed at the Koha bug
tracker at
http://bugs.koha-community.org/
He rau ringa e oti ai.
(Many hands finish the work)